在数字化转型的浪潮中,数据中台作为企业实现数据价值的核心平台,正在经历从“重”到“轻”的转变。轻量化数据中台的概念逐渐兴起,旨在通过简洁高效的设计理念和技术架构,满足企业对实时性、灵活性和扩展性的需求,同时降低资源消耗和成本投入。本文将深入探讨轻量化数据中台的设计思路、关键技术以及实现路径。
数据中台的概念最早起源于互联网行业,其核心目标是通过整合企业内外部数据,构建统一的数据资产,为企业前台业务提供强有力的数据支持。传统的数据中台架构往往追求“大而全”,通过庞大的计算资源和复杂的技术架构来实现数据的采集、存储、处理和分析。然而,随着企业对实时性、灵活性和成本控制的要求越来越高,重量化数据中台的弊端逐渐显现,主要体现在以下几个方面:
轻量化数据中台的提出,正是针对上述问题的解决方案。它通过简化架构设计、优化数据处理流程以及引入轻量级技术组件,实现了高效率、低成本的数据管理与分析。
轻量化数据中台的设计思路可以归纳为“化繁为简”,通过以下三个核心原则来实现:
模块化架构是轻量化数据中台的基础。通过将整个系统划分为独立的功能模块(如数据采集、数据处理、数据存储、数据可视化等),每个模块都可以独立运行和扩展,从而降低了系统整体的耦合度和复杂性。这种设计方式不仅提高了系统的可维护性,还使得企业在扩展或升级部分功能时更加灵活。
轻量化数据中台强调实时数据处理和快速响应能力。通过引入流处理技术和轻量级计算框架,系统可以在数据生成的瞬间完成处理和分析,满足企业在实时监控、动态决策等方面的需求。例如,企业可以通过轻量化数据中台实现实时销售数据分析,及时调整营销策略。
轻量化数据中台的设计注重灵活性和扩展性,能够根据企业的实际需求进行快速调整和扩展。无论是数据源的增加,还是业务场景的变化,系统都可以通过模块化升级或配置调整来实现。
要实现轻量化数据中台,需要掌握一系列关键技术。这些技术涵盖了数据采集、数据处理、数据存储、数据可视化等多个方面,具体包括:
轻量级计算框架是实现轻量化数据中台的核心技术之一。与传统的Hadoop、Spark等重量化计算框架相比,轻量级计算框架具有以下优势:
常见的轻量级计算框架包括Flink、Storm和Spark Streaming等。
微服务架构是实现轻量化数据中台的另一种关键技术。通过将数据中台的功能模块化为独立的微服务,企业可以实现系统的灵活部署和扩展。微服务架构的优势在于:
在轻量化数据中台的设计过程中,数据建模与标准化是不可忽视的重要环节。通过建立统一的数据模型和标准化的数据格式,企业可以实现数据的高效管理和利用。数据建模的主要步骤包括:
数据可视化是轻量化数据中台的重要组成部分,其主要作用是将复杂的数据转化为直观的图表,帮助用户快速理解和分析数据。常见的数据可视化技术包括:
实现轻量化数据中台需要遵循以下步骤:
在实施轻量化数据中台之前,企业需要进行充分的需求分析和规划。这一步骤主要包括:
在需求分析和规划的基础上,企业需要进行技术选型和架构设计。这一步骤主要包括:
数据采集与处理是轻量化数据中台实现的核心环节。这一步骤主要包括:
数据可视化与分析是轻量化数据中台实现的最终目标。这一步骤主要包括:
为了更好地理解轻量化数据中台的应用价值,我们可以参考一些成功案例。例如,某电商平台通过实施轻量化数据中台,实现了以下目标:
随着技术的不断进步和企业需求的不断变化,轻量化数据中台的发展趋势主要体现在以下几个方面:
未来的轻量化数据中台将更加智能化,能够自动识别数据模式、自动优化数据处理流程,并通过机器学习技术实现数据预测和决策支持。
随着边缘计算技术的成熟,轻量化数据中台将更多地与边缘计算结合,实现实时数据处理和边缘决策。
云计算技术的普及和发展将为企业提供更加灵活和高效的数据中台解决方案。通过云原生技术,企业可以更加轻松地构建和管理轻量化数据中台。
如果您对轻量化数据中台感兴趣,可以通过以下链接申请试用DTStack数据中台,体验其强大的数据处理和分析能力:https://www.dtstack.com/?src=bbs。DTStack为您提供全面的数据中台解决方案,帮助您实现数据价值的最大化。
通过本文的探讨,我们深入分析了轻量化数据中台的设计思路、关键技术以及实现步骤,同时也展望了其未来发展趋势。希望本文能够为企业在数字化转型中构建轻量化数据中台提供有价值的参考和指导。
申请试用&下载资料